Abstract

Agrocybe cylindracea (DC: Fr.) Mre. (Bolbitiaceae) was available in the form of fruit bodies, mycelia and fermentation filtrate. From these three forms, methanolic extracts were prepared and their antioxidant properties studied. The methanolic extract from fruit bodies showed high inhibitory ability on lipid oxidation (90.0–97.3%) at 5–20 mg/ml and had an EC50 value of 0.94 mg extract/ml. EC50 values in reducing power were 2.36, 6.89 and 5.00 mg extract/ml for fruit bodies, mycelia and filtrate, respectively. The scavenging ability of the methanolic extract from fruit bodies on 1,1-diphenyl-2-picrylhydrazyl radicals was 89.0% at 1 mg/ml whereas those from mycelia and filtrate was 91.4% and 94.9% at 10 mg/ml, respectively. The chelating abilities of methanolic extracts from fruit bodies, mycelia and filtrate on ferrous ions were 90.6%, 84.6% and 96.3% at 5 mg/ml, respectively. Total phenols were the major detected naturally occurring antioxidant components found in methanolic extracts from A. cylindracea and in the range of 15.55–23.47 mg/g. Based on EC50 values, A. cylindracea was good in antioxidant properties, except for the scavenging ability on hydroxyl radicals.
